Insufficient balance, wrong PIN top reasons for failed digital transactions

Only 1.7 per cent of transactions are declined due to technical reasons such as connectivity issues.

Nearly ten per cent of Indian digital transactions are declined monthly across four modes of payments, data from the country’s flagship payments processor show.

This includes Immediate Payments Service, Unified Payments Interface, transactions in automated teller machines (ATMs) passing through the National Financial Switch (NFS) network, and welfare scheme transfers under the Aadhaar-enabled Payments System (AePS) for the period August to November 2021.
